Heroin

Mexican arrested for running lab manufacturing fentanyl in Indore; 9kg drugs worth Rs 110 crore seized

The drug, which is 50 times more potent than heroin, is used for anaesthesia and pain relief. Just 2 milligrams of fentanyl absorbed through the skin or inhaled accidentally can kill a person. Sep 30, 2018
